INSIGHT

US Losing Open-Source AI Influence

  • American AI leads in models and hardware but loses influence in open-source and academic AI research.
  • China advances faster due to more researchers, data, and a default openness in AI development.
INSIGHT

Open Research Shapes AI Breakthroughs

  • Open, shared scientific research fueled breakthroughs like ChatGPT development until about 2022.
  • Ceasing open sharing shifts future breakthroughs likely toward Chinese AI technologies and companies.
ADVICE

Build Open-Source Frontier AI

  • Build a fully open-source AI model matching frontier performance within two years to rebalance the ecosystem.
  • Collaborate broadly with advocates, peers, advisors, and provide sufficient compute resources to succeed.
